She was persuaded to serve on the Council in 1987 and in May 1991 she was elected
Mayor. During her 9 years as a Councillor, Madge served on 11 Council committees and
chaired the Equal Opportunities Sub-committee and the Finance & Genera! Purposes
Sub-committee.
Madge has received a number of Awards for her work including an MBE for services to the
community.
